Austria - Energy Public R&D Budget

Since 2014, Austria Energy Public R&D Budget fell by 2.7points year on year. In 2019, the country was number 9 comparing other countries in Energy Public R&D Budget with 0.04 Percent of GDP. Austria is overtaken by Belgium, which was ranked number 8 with 0.04 Percent of GDP and is followed by Sweden with 0.04 Percent of GDP. Norway lead the ranking with 0.17 Percent of GDP in 2019, that is a growth of 98.2points compared to 2018. Finland, Japan and Canada resp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Portugal witnessed the best average annual growth at +46.4points per year, while Estonia recorded the worst performance at -34.2points per year.
